UNFRIENDLY
(adj.) not disposed to friendship or friendliness
"an unfriendly coldness of manner", "an unfriendly action to take"
(adj.) not easy to understand or use
"user-unfriendly"
(adj.) very unfavorable to life or growth
"a hostile climate", "an uncongenial atmosphere", "an uncongenial soil", "the unfriendly environment at high altitudes"
synonyms : hostile , uncongenial(adj.) not friendly
"an unfriendly act of aggression", "an inimical critic"
